Rhodophoxis

Low-growing herbaceous perennial with a tufty habit and a crown of spear-shaped leaves. The flowers come in creamy white, pink, deep scarlet pink or mixed in between hues.  The small flattish six-petalled flowers, which vary from white to pale pink or red and the six petals meet at the centre so that the flower has no eye. Likes full sun and moist peaty soil.  Divide in early spring or sow seed in spring. Origin: 4-6 species from South Africa but only the Rhodohypoxis baurii has been grown in gardens and become commercialized.
